Greater Sudbury Police have made an arrest after a 46-year-old man was stabbed during a fight Sept. 9 between three men in front of a Tedman Ave. residence.
During the fight, a man was stabbed in the neck. The blade punctured his cartoid artery. He was transported to hospital where he has since recovered and been released.
A 49-year-old man has been arrested and charged with assault with a weapon and breach of probation. Police say they will continue their investigation and further charges are pending.
